How we picked the best

Family-Sized Capacity

We only considered air fryers with a 5–6 qt basket, the minimum needed to cook a full batch of chicken, fries, or vegetables for four people without overcrowding and uneven results. Models that required multiple batches for a standard family meal were ranked down.

Cooking Performance

Even heat distribution, accurate temperature control, and consistent crispiness across everyday foods like chicken thighs, frozen fries, and roasted vegetables were tested and scored. An air fryer that delivers reliably on these staples every night is worth far more than one with impressive specs on paper.

Durability for Daily Use

We prioritized models with strong long-term user reviews and robust build quality, since a family air fryer gets used nearly every day and needs to hold up for years. Red flags like basket coating peeling, handle failures, or fan degradation after six months of use disqualified otherwise strong performers.

Value for Money

Every pick was evaluated within the $100–$150 price range to ensure you're getting the best possible combination of capacity, performance, and features for your budget. We flagged models where a small price difference unlocked meaningfully better results for a family of four.

Ease of Cleaning

Dishwasher-safe baskets, non-stick coatings that actually last, and minimal hard-to-reach crevices were all factored in, because a family air fryer used daily needs to be quick and painless to clean. Models that required excessive scrubbing or had baskets that degraded with regular washing were penalized.

What to know before buying

Is the Ninja Air Fryer Max XL AF161 actually big enough to cook for a family of 4?

It fits 4 servings but often requires two batches — the circular 5.5 qt basket wastes usable cooking area, effectively delivering 2–3 servings per cook.

Ninja Air Fryer Max XL AF161 vs Instant Pot Vortex 6-Qt — which is better for a family of 4?

The Ninja Air Fryer Max XL AF161 wins on durability and cooking performance (82/100 vs 78/100), but the Instant Pot Vortex 6-Qt delivers far superior temperature accuracy (97/100 vs 62/100) for precise results.

Which air fryer under $150 is the easiest to clean for everyday family use?

The Cosori Air Fryer Pro LE 5-Qt scores highest for cleaning at 92/100 and features a whisper-quiet AirWhisper fan, though its non-stick coating has peeling reports in long-term use.

Does the Instant Pot Vortex 6-Qt air fryer leave a plastic taste in food?

Yes — plastic off-flavors are a documented complaint with the Instant Pot Vortex Plus 6-Qt, reported by users even after multiple cleaning cycles.

What is the best air fryer for a family of 4 that won't break down after daily use?

The Ninja Air Fryer Max XL AF161 is the most durable pick, with users reporting years of heavy daily use and no significant failures — all under $130.
